CD4060 - 14 stage Ripple Carry Binary Counter IC The CD4x Series CD4060 IC consists of an oscillator section and 14 ripple-carry binary counter stages. The oscillator configuration allows the design of either RC or crystal oscillator circuits. A RESET input is provided which resets the counter to the all-O's state and disables the oscillator. A high level on the RESET line accomplishes the reset function. All counter stages are master-slave flip-flops. The state of the counter is advanced one step in binary order on the negative transition. All inputs and outputs are fully buffered. Schmitt trigger action on the input-pulse line permits unlimited input-pulse rise and fall times. What is the operating voltage range of the CD4060 IC?
The CD4060 operates from +3V to +15V, making it compatible with both 5V and 12V logic systems.
Can the CD4060 be used with Arduino or Raspberry Pi?
Yes, the CD4060 is compatible with Arduino and Raspberry Pi for frequency division and timing applications.
What oscillator types does the CD4060 support?
It supports both RC and crystal oscillator configurations via external components on the C_EXT and R_EXT pins.
How many counter stages does the CD4060 have?
The CD4060 features 14 ripple-carry binary counter stages, providing a maximum division ratio of 2^14.
